WSL2: Difference between revisions
mNo edit summary |
mNo edit summary |
||
Line 1: | Line 1: | ||
== Using New Windows Terminal == | == Using New Windows Terminal == | ||
* profiles.json | * profiles.json | ||
Line 22: | Line 9: | ||
</blockquote> | </blockquote> | ||
== Running Linux Commands == | == Running Linux Commands == |
Revision as of 11:32, 1 December 2021
Using New Windows Terminal
- profiles.json
- set defaultProfile to Ubuntu
- for linux home dir:
"commandline" : "wsl.exe ~ -d Ubuntu-18.04",
Running Linux Commands
- using bash.exe
bash.exe -c "jupyter-notebook ; /bin/bash"
- using wsl
wsl jupyter-notebook &
fstab
z: /mnt/z drvfs rw,relatime 0 0
mount -t drvfs '\\server\share' /mnt/share
Docker in WSL
- install docker on linux
- add to ~/.bashrc
# Start Docker daemon automatically when logging in if not running. RUNNING=`ps aux | grep dockerd | grep -v grep` if [ -z "$RUNNING" ]; then sudo dockerd > /dev/null 2>&1 & disown fi
Nmap
- Install Nmap for Windows
- .bashrc:
alias nmap='"/mnt/c/Program Files (x86)/Nmap/nmap.exe"'